Peta, my shot was taken on Stockton Beach near Newcastle in NSW. There are about 45kms of sand dunes adjacent to the beach - some of the dunes are around 40 metres high.
We went sandboarding on the dunes - the worst part about sandboarding is having to climb back up again. The boards are just wide enough to sit on, wax is applied to the underside to help them go faster. You use your hands to steer the board.
By the way a 'dud' is a flop or a failure!
